Project Specialist, Interior Design | Spring 2026 Grad

Corgan is a design firm passionate about great design and fostering a supportive environment for growth. They are seeking dynamic Interior Design students graduating in Spring of 2026 to collaborate on creative solutions and assist in various design tasks within a studio environment.

Responsibilities

Collaboratively work within a studio environment to explore and assist in generating timely and creative solutions for design tasks within the functional parameters of a project, translating concepts and information into images
Explore and illustrate design concepts to solve for creative solutions for multiple clients
Incorporate established schematic design, material selections, code required clearances, spatial limitations, and production time constraints into detailing solutions
Be an integral team member in the production of construction drawings
Assist with construction administration services both in the field and in the office

Required

Professional, CIDA accredited degree in interior Design
Proactive, positive approach to problem solving
Collaborative work style, professional communication skills, and careful attention to detail
Ability to collaborate in a diverse project team
Strong attention to detail and analytical skills
Demonstrated proactive, positive approach to problem solving

Preferred

Internship experience is desired
Familiarity with Revit and eagerness to learn additional relevant software and programs
